The Co-op is organising a donation of Easter eggs for key health workers and their patients - and Macclesfield residents are encouraged to donate. 

Amid the cost of living crisis and a gruelling past few years for healthcare workers, the Co-op is hoping to surprise some of Macclesfield's hardest workers with free chocolate. 

East Cheshire Hospice, the charity and care centre for those afflicted with life-limiting illnesses, will be one of three causes to benefit. 

The others are the Christie at Macclesfield and the children's ward at Macclesfield Hospital.

Co-op customers have until April 4 (three days before Easter) to donate Easter egg treats for the donation drive. 

Macclesfield Co-op Member Pioneer Louise Little explained how it works. 

"The Easter Egg drive is running in all nine of our Macclesfield Co-op stores," she said.

"You have two weeks to donate from Tuesday March 21 to Tuesday April 4.

"All you have to do is buy an Easter egg and tell a staff member you wish to donate it.

"Thank you to everyone for their generosity." 

Both Macclesfield Hospital and East Cheshire Hospice were the recipients of last year's Easter egg donation drive. 

In 2022, a total of 250 Easter eggs were gifted to the Victoria Road and Millbank Drive establishments.

You can donate any Easter chocolates big or small, as long as they are bought in the Co-op and left behind the till by informing a staff member.

The Co-op will be donating some stock and also gifted chocolate-related presents to the community at Christmas time.

Please note: Only Co-op food stores are participating in collecting treats, not Co-op Funeralcare.
